What is Business Name Reservation

The Application for Reservation of Name for Business Entities is a state form used by businesses in Connecticut to reserve a unique name for exclusive use.

Purpose and Benefits of the Connecticut Business Name Reservation Application

Reserving a business name provides essential protection and exclusivity. The primary benefit of using the ct business name reservation form is the assurance that no other business can register the same name for 120 days. This time frame is particularly vital for entrepreneurs in the stages of planning and development.
  • Secures exclusive rights to the business name for 120 days
  • Provides peace of mind while finalizing business plans
  • Enables businesses to establish a clear brand identity
By reserving a name, business owners can confidently progress with their operations without the worry of name conflicts arising from other entities.

Eligibility Criteria for the Application for Reservation of Name for Business Entities

Applicants seeking to reserve a business name must meet specific eligibility criteria set forth by Connecticut state law. The connecticut business name reservation application eligibility requirements include:
  • Must be for a corporation, LLC, limited partnership, or similar entity
  • The chosen name must comply with state regulations and cannot be identical to existing registered names
  • Applicants should have a physical address for registration
By ensuring compliance with these criteria, applicants can successfully navigate the reservation process.

Any business entity, including corporations, LLCs, partnerships, and statutory trusts in Connecticut, can submit this application to reserve a business name.
The reservation for your business name is effective for 120 days from the time of filing. Ensure to finalize your business registration within this period.
You can submit the form electronically via pdfFiller or by mailing a printed copy to the appropriate state office in Connecticut, depending on your convenience.
You will need your desired business name, your full name, and your address. Ensure this information is accurate to avoid delays in processing.
Once submitted, modifications cannot be made. If corrections are necessary, you may need to submit a new application and pay any applicable fees.
Double-check the spelling of your desired business name and ensure all required fields are filled. Also, ensure your signature is clear to avoid processing issues.
Processing times may vary but typically take a few business days. It's recommended to file early to ensure your name is reserved timely.
